Common Compensation Pitfalls in Biotech Launches
Before you can fix a problem, you need to know how it trips you up. Here are three frequent missteps in sales compensation that stall many biotech launches.
1. National Goal Setting Pitfalls
- The trap: Setting a single, lofty national sales goal.
- Why it fails: Without real data, you guess. Physicians may be slow to adopt. Your team sees an unreachable bar. Motivation tanks.
- Typical but flawed fix: “Post-plan mitigation,” where you hand out extra bonuses after the fact. Too late. Your rep has already disengaged.
When biotech launch incentives hinge on unattainable national goals, you lose momentum. You need adaptive targets that shift with real-world uptake.
2. Territory Opportunity Bias
- The trap: Assuming each region has equal sales potential.
- Why it fails: New therapies often lack historical uptake data. Some markets are more receptive. A simple commission plan leaves reps in low-opportunity zones feeling short-changed.
- Typical but flawed fix: Rank order plans. They reward top performers but punish those in tough territories. Two reps hitting nearly identical numbers can earn wildly different payouts.
If your biotech launch incentives don’t account for local nuances, you penalise reps who might be hitting 100% of their realistic target.
3. Payout Structure Mistakes
- The trap: Over-accelerating payouts above target.
- Why it fails: Most reps cluster around goal. If your curve spikes only after goal, 80% of your team feels it’s out of reach. Motivation dips.
- Typical but flawed fix: National bonus tied to overall achievement. Great for teamwork—but only when you’ve got enough time to share best practices. Launch phases are short. Shared insights lag behind.
Poorly designed biotech launch incentives can backfire, leaving your reps demotivated and sales flat.

Step-by-Step Guide to Designing AI-Optimized Sales Compensation
Ready to overhaul your plan? Here’s our five-step playbook.
1. Data Collection & Baseline Modelling
Gather:
– Early prescription data.
– Physician adoption rates.
– Territory demographics.
– Historical performance benchmarks from similar launches.
Feed this into an AI engine. It builds a baseline model showing realistic potential for each region. No guesswork.
2. Dynamic Goal Setting
Rather than locking in a static national target, set adaptive goals:
– Monthly adjustments based on real uptake.
– Transparent dashboards for reps.
– Alerts when markets over- or under-perform.
Dynamic biotech launch incentives keep reps motivated by showing progress and achievable next steps.
3. Territory Alignment
Use AI-driven cluster analysis to:
– Identify high-potential but low-coverage zones.
– Reassign reps fairly.
– Balance workloads and opportunities.
When your biotech launch incentives match territory realities, you avoid overpaying reps in easy markets or underpaying those in tough ones.
4. Payout Curve Fine-Tuning
Design a payout curve that:
– Rewards consistent progress from day one.
– Accelerates modestly above 100% rather than creating a giant leap.
– Includes degression at very high levels to manage budget.
Your reps see value in every extra sale. They know effort equals reward.
5. Ongoing Monitoring & Adjustments
Launch day is just the first step. Keep your plan agile:
– Weekly performance scans.
– AI flags anomalies (e.g., sudden drops in pursuit).
– Quick tweaks to quotas or incentives maintain momentum.
This approach makes biotech launch incentives a growth engine, not a set-and-forget tool.

Best Practices for Smooth Adoption
Even the best AI plan falters without buy-in. Remember:
- Cross-functional collaboration: Get commercial, finance and medical teams in sync.
- Rep training: Show your field force how to read dashboards and predict their own earnings.
- Transparent communication: Explain why targets shift. Trust builds when everyone sees the data.
- Iterative feedback loops: Survey reps monthly. Tweak parameters based on real input.
Treat biotech launch incentives as a living programme. The more you learn and adapt, the better the results.
